Sanskrit[edit]

Alternative forms[edit]

Etymology[edit]

(This etymology is missing or incomplete. Please add to it, or discuss it at the Etymology scriptorium.)

Pronunciation[edit]

Noun[edit]

(tha) stem?

  1. A mountain
  2. A protector
  3. A sign of danger
  4. A kind of disease
  5. Eating
